As mentioned in the introduction Morongo Casino has a very extensive gambling offering. For those who are fans of slot machines there are 2,700 on offer at this casino offering up some of the best and most exciting slot games. For those who are more casino purists there are over 60 traditional table games on offer accompanied by 13 poker tables.

Alongside the casino services on offer at Morongo Casino visitors can also take advantage of several other services and venues onsite. The most famous and highly regarded of the additional services onsite is the casino’s hotel, with over 300 hotel rooms and 32 suites (for those really wanting to splash out); Morongo Casino’s hotel allows guests to relax in luxury.
For those who want refreshments and a meal while gambling there are also several onsite bars and restaurants for visitors to choose from. Ranging from an all you can eat buffet to a steak and seafood restaurant, all appetites will be taken care of.
And for those who want to party the night away the casino also boasts its own onsite nightclub, live concerts and show entertainment.

There are several ways to make your way to Morongo Casino. The most direct route is to make your way to the casino is by driving yourself via the nearest highway. However, for those without their own car the local public transport can also be taken. For full details on how to get to Morongo Casino take a read through the sections below. Directions from North (Victorville area): Take I-15 south. Slight left onto I-215 South. Merge onto I-10 East. Exit at Morongo Trail. Follow Signs to Morongo Casino Resort & Spa. Directions from South (Temecula area): Take I-15 north. Slight right onto I-215 north. Merge onto CA-60 east. Merge onto I-10 east. Exit at Morongo Trail. Follow Signs to Morongo Casino Resort & Spa. Directions from West Los Angeles area: Take I-10 to east. Exit at Morongo Trail. Follow Signs to Morongo Casino Resort & Spa.
